Azerbaijan, Baku, Sep. 17 / Trend E. Kosolapova/
A waste recycling plant worth $60 million will be built in Kazakh city of Pavlodar, Kazakhstan Today news agency reported with the reference to the regional department of environmental protection.
The capacity of the plant will reach 70,000 tons of waste per year.
The plant will be built within five years and its construction will be funded by European Bank for Reconstruction and Development.
In 2010 the Kazakh Ministry of Environmental Protection proposed to build waste recycling plants in Kazakh cities. Currently, none of Kazakh cities have a modern integrated system for residue recycling.
